WA.Technology awarded ISO 27001:2022 certification

Leading supplier awarded gold standard for information security management systems with new accreditation
WA.Technology, the award-winning B2B iGaming solutions provider, has reached a new milestone after being awarded the ISO 27001:2022 certification.
The globally recognised standard outlines the robust requirements that companies must meet for information security management systems (ISMS). The certification offers a comprehensive framework for developing, implementing, and maintaining robust data security practices in an online environment.
Being awarded the ISO 27001:2022 certification reflects WA.Technology’s ongoing commitment to maintaining the highest possible security controls and data integrity standards across its entire organisation.
The process involved an in-depth analysis of WA.Technology’s information security policies and analysis of the procedures and comprehensive security controls in place to protect the business against potential vulnerabilities. These threats include unauthorised data breaches, sharing of information, and other potential risks.
This is the International Organisation for Standardisation’s (ISO) latest version of the 27001 certification, which features enhanced provisions around emerging information security risks and challenges in the digital landscape, including those related to cloud security, remote working, building access, maintenance of company data, and the utilisation of new technologies. An upgrade from the 2013 certification, ISO 27001:2022 provides online-facing organisations with a clear framework for implementing and managing an effective ISMS to protect confidential information.
